Terre Rare is a book by French artist Clément Vuillier.

Designed by Lysiane Bollenbach and published by Éditions 2024, Terre Rare “combines the qualities of the pleasing visual treat of an art book, and the storytelling feel of a graphic novel, leading into a coherent, logical narrative”.

Clément Vuillier’s drawing plays with extreme contrasts and graphic transformations to follow a journey of mysterious objects through his cosmos. In his book, Vuillier covers Rocky stars, dead moons, volcanoes, and mineral deserts of colored pulsating stones, are typical forms and thingamabobs.

Foil stamped on the cover, Terre Rare is boldly using Cosi Azure from Nikolas Type, as well as throughout the book, where it gets accompanied by Univers Bold Condensed.
